Output 21c8ac0367ca4fdf3ccbeb77307ae9b3e56afd90b401a69ac1eecfe23ca5a91d:0

value
37759960
script pubkey
OP_0 OP_PUSHBYTES_20 6ba8a61793a90e6443e3ecb69688f74ea14d4967
address
ltc1qdw52v9un4y8xgslrajmfdz8hf6s56jt89jrsfj
transaction
21c8ac0367ca4fdf3ccbeb77307ae9b3e56afd90b401a69ac1eecfe23ca5a91d
spent
true